Oreland Evangelical Presbyterian Preschool

At Oreland Evangelical Presbyterian Preschool, the fundamental building blocks of Christian faith, fun, learning and socialization are cultivated in a nurturing environment.
While mastering age appropriate skills, we emphasize creative teaching, learning through play, and one-on-one interaction.
These positive experiences develop the child's confidence towards future education.

School Notes

  • School Motto: To connect to Christ, each other and our community.
  • Mastering developmentally age appropriate skills
  • Weekly music times
  • Bi-Monthly gym times
  • Bible stories and visits from Pastor to share Bible stories
  • Class trips
  • Community helper visits
  • Wee play Language visits for Pre-K classes
  • Dental and water safety education
  • Daily recess on playground using tricyles, slides, climbing stucture, swings
  • Additional after school programs including Lunch Bunch, Classic Acts for 3's, and Young Explorers for Pre-K
  • Teachers are CPR and 1st aid trained with degrees in education or related field.
